The Deputy Commander of the Reserve Forces, Maj Gen Stephen Tumusiime Rwabantu, has warned those thinking of destabilising Uganda’s peace that they will face the full force of the army if they dare continue with their plans.

Rwabantu made the remarks this morning at the Headquarters of Ministry of Defence in Mbuya, at a ceremony held to decorate the 62 officers that were recently promoted to various ranks, by the Commander- in -Chief, President Yoweri Museveni.

While addressing guests, Rwabantu revealed how he is ready to join his boss in the bush again, like was the case in 1981 if the peace and stability of Uganda is threatened.

“If anybody is trying to destabilize this country and the President, I will be the first one again to join him to fight those who think that they may come up and destabilize the country, they are day dreamers,” Rwabantu said.

He emphasized; “People who imagine that they can destabilize Uganda are night dreamers because we are still around and we shall protect the peace we struggled for no matter what it takes.”

Rwabantu went ahead to warn that enemies of Uganda shouldn’t think of the bush war heroes as tired and old lot, saying they still have the ability to thwart any threats to the country.

“We are growing old, but we are still able. So, if anybody wants to destablize this country, this peace didn’t come on a silver plate. We lost our people in the bush, some of us are casualties but here we are. So we are warning those who keep running around and they think they will destabilize our country, they should think twice,” Rwabantu said.
